Job Description
Brook Street UK Limited is working with our public sector client to recruit a full time Buyer for a fixed term contract for a period of between 6-12 months
Responsibilities
- The Buyers primary activity is to support the Senior Buyer in carrying above threshold tender exercises and to undertake below threshold tenders and mini competitions from frameworks independently.
- The Buyer will support the Procurement Officer / Senior Buyer in the delivery of a sustainable procurement service for the company including effective customer service and monitoring external supplier performance within their given portfolio of low-risk suppliers to help meet the company procurement strategy.
- Work with the Procurement Officer / Senior Buyer to manage stakeholder expectations through the procurement process.
- Work with the senior buyer for opportunities to reduce duplication and streamline process for the company in goods, services and works procurement, across all designated areas and associated customers.
- Manage suppliers` performance within their given portfolio against contracts or other arrangements and to manage key relationships with their main customers.
- Maintain communications with institutional customers and suppliers to provide advice on current and future requirements.
- With guidance, ensure legal compliance of tendering and contract award activities.
- Ensure legal compliance of tendering and contract award activities and to manage risk across relevant aspect of procurement.
- Operate within defined financial regulations, statutory requirements and the Northern Ireland equality of opportunity legislation are met.
- Ensure legal compliance of tendering and contract award activities and to manage risk across relevant aspect of procurement.
- Liaise closely with our internal clients in the provision of professional procurement advice, and to aid and guidance to members of university staff.
- Be responsible for administration of the procurement systems, including P2P system (e5), eTendering platform and contract management tool.
Criteria
- A minimum of 5 GCSEs at Grade C or above (or equivalent) to include English Language and Mathematics or NVQ Level 2 Accounting or equivalent finance or procurement-related subject.
- Must have demonstrable relevant work experience
- Experience in tender processes across a range of supplies, services and works
- Experience and up to date knowledge of a wide range of IT systems - Microsoft Suite.
- Good oral and written communication skills.
- Full current driving licence.
- Willingness to travel as required by the needs of the post.
